Skip to content

Commit 645e6ee

Browse files
committed
쿠키 설정 추가
1 parent 98723cd commit 645e6ee

2 files changed

Lines changed: 3 additions & 4 deletions

File tree

src/main/java/com/BallaDream/BallaDream/config/CorsConfig.java

Lines changed: 2 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-11,10 +11,8 @@ public class CorsConfig implements WebMvcConfigurer {
1111
@Override
1212
public void addCorsMappings(CorsRegistry registry) {
1313
registry.addMapping("/**")
14-
// .allowedMethods(GET.name(), POST.name(), DELETE.name(), PATCH.name(), PUT.name())
14+
.allowCredentials(true)
1515
.exposedHeaders("access", "refresh", "Authorization")
16-
.allowedOrigins("http://localhost:5173")
17-
.allowedOrigins("https://balladream.shop"); //프론트엔드 서버 기입
18-
16+
.allowedOrigins("https://balladream.shop","http://localhost:5173" ); //프론트엔드 서버 기입
1917
}
2018
}

src/main/java/com/BallaDream/BallaDream/jwt/LoginFilter.java

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-122,6 +122,7 @@ protected void successfulAuthentication(HttpServletRequest request, HttpServletR
122122
//응답 설정
123123
response.setHeader(ACCESS_TOKEN.getType(), accessToken); // 토큰 설정
124124
response.setHeader("Access-Control-Expose-Headers", ACCESS_TOKEN.getType());
125+
response.setHeader("Access-Control-Allow-Credentials", "true");
125126
response.addCookie(CookieUtil.createCookie(REFRESH_TOKEN.getType(), refreshToken));
126127
response.setStatus(HttpStatus.OK.value());
127128
}

0 commit comments

Comments
 (0)